Marco Rusnati, Macromolecular Interaction Analysis Unit, Section of Experimental Oncology & Immunology, Dep. of Molecular & Translational Medicine, University of Brescia - ITALY speak on “Surface plasmon resonance: a powerful tool to decode the interactome in different pathological settings”. This seminar has been recorded by ICGEB Trieste
